Stranded, Onshore or Grounded Boat Removal

Removing stranded or onshore boats must be done in a safe manner which requires expertise within the boating industry, professional tools, and proper strategies of disposal that ensure safety as the highest priority.

Stranded boat removal that is attempted without an expert crew can lead to damage to the environment, nearby structures, and to your finances.

The oil tanks, batteries, and electronics inside the boats we work with make them hazardous. Each boat must be handled very carefully to meet all environmental safety standards so that you do not get in any trouble!

Our team at U.S. Boat Removal is experienced in recovering stranded, onshore, and dry-docked vessels, providing safe transport, dismantling, and proper disposal that protects both our customers and the surrounding environment.

Submerged, Foundering or Sunken Boat Removal

The removal of condemned or submerged vessels is complex and best left to professionals.

Proper planning and marine expertise are essential for condemned, submerged, and sunken boat projects in order for them to be done correctly.

Hazardous oils, fuels, and batteries make condemned and submerged boats dangerous so you always want to use an experienced boat removal crew.

Condemned or sunken boat removal projects attempted without a team of knowledgeable workers can potentially bring toxic spills, property damage, and unrepairable hazardous outcomes, causing life threatening situations!
